Agency Description

The Law Department's civil practice includes unique issues involving public interest. Our lawyers help chart the course for the City in business, health, safety, commerce, civil rights, taxation, and development. The Regulatory Law Unit of the Law Department represents the City and its officials in a wide variety of utility, transportation, environmental and sustainability matters.

The Transportation Division of the Regulatory Law Unit represents the Department of Aviation of the City (the “DOA”). The DOA owns and operates Philadelphia International Airport and Northeast Philadelphia Airport. These airports are operated as commercial businesses to the greatest extent feasible given their ownership by the City. The Division handles issues relating to various City ordinances and regulations; federal regulations, particularly by the Federal Aviation Administration and the Transportation Security Administration; and federal and state environmental regulations. Transportation Division also manages a diverse set transactions, including contracts and real estate matters- drafting and negotiating grant agreements, licenses, leases, concessions, professional services, and developer agreements. Other legal matters include cost recovery actions, collections, cybersecurity, bond issuance, First Amendment issues, management of outside counsel on tort claims, and other day-to-day legal issues connected with operating the City’s airports.


Job Description


The Divisional Deputy City Solicitor of the Transportation Division serves as the General Counsel to the Department of Aviation and is the supervising attorney for the Division. The Divisional works directly with the Division of Aviation’s Chief Executive Officer and senior executive team on legal, business, and regulatory matters related to the Philadelphia International Airport and the Philadelphia Northeast Airport. The job duties consist of supervising the team of attorneys on all matters handled by the Transportation Division, preparing and negotiating a wide variety of contracts, and advising the airport's senior executives on a wide range of legal matters as necessary for the City to operate and develop its two airports. These job duties generally involve all legal disciplines associated with solving the problems presented by the operation and development of the City’s two airports, including contracts, information technology, financing and real estate matters, and providing advice on federal, Pennsylvania and City laws and regulations related to public safety, national security, land use, noise, environmental concerns, commercial development, public finance and other airport-related matters.
